提升安全!轻松修改Linux SSH远程端口
linux更改ssh远程端口

首页 2024-06-25 18:31:27



Linux系统下SSH远程端口更改的详细操作与安全性分析 在Linux系统中,SSH(Secure Shell)协议是用于远程登录和管理服务器的重要工具

    然而,由于SSH默认使用22端口,这一信息往往被广大攻击者所熟知,并尝试利用该端口进行恶意攻击

    为了提高服务器的安全性,更改SSH远程端口是一种常见的安全策略

    本文将详细介绍如何在Linux系统中更改SSH远程端口,并对更改后的安全性进行分析

     一、SSH端口更改步骤 1. 备份SSH配置文件 在进行任何配置更改之前,建议先备份原有的SSH配置文件

    这样,如果更改过程中出现问题,可以快速恢复到原始状态

    在大多数Linux发行版中,SSH配置文件位于/etc/ssh/sshd_config

     sudo cp /etc/ssh/sshd_config /etc/ssh/sshd_config.bak 2. 编辑SSH配置文件 使用文本编辑器打开SSH配置文件

     sudo nano /etc/ssh/sshd_config 在文件中找到#Port 22这一行,将其前面的# 去掉以取消注释,并将22更改为新的端口号

    例如,将端口更改为2222

     Port 2222 如果需要监听多个端口,可以在Port行下方添加更多的Port行,并指定不同的端口号

     3. 重启SSH服务 保存并关闭文件后,需要重启SSH服务以使更改生效

     sudo systemctl restart sshd 或者,在某些系统中,也可以使用以下命令: sudo service ssh restart 4. 更新防火墙规则 如果服务器上运行有防火墙,还需要更新防火墙规则以允许新的SSH端口

    具体命令取决于所使